Magnolia Capital Advisors LLC trimmed its stake in shares of Darden Restaurants, Inc. (NYSE:DRI – Free Report) by 5.0% in the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 7,899 shares of the restaurant operator’s stock after selling 412 shares during the quarter. Magnolia Capital Advisors LLC’s holdings in Darden Restaurants were worth $1,475,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Darden Restaurants Price Performance
DRI stock opened at $195.44 on Monday. The business has a fifty day moving average of $180.46 and a two-hundred day moving average of $165.48. The company has a quick ratio of 0.23, a current ratio of 0.37 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.02. The stock has a market cap of $22.90 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 22.39,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.15 and a beta of 1.31. Darden Restaurants, Inc. has a 52-week low of $135.87 and a 52-week high of $196.80.
Darden Restaurants (NYSE:DRI –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, December 19th. The restaurant operator reported $2.03 EPS for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of $2.03. The firm had revenue of $2.89 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.87 billion. Darden Restaurants had a return on equity of 50.12% and a net margin of 9.01%. Darden Restaurants’s revenue for the quarter was up 6.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.84 EPS. As a group, research analysts anticipate that Darden Restaurants, Inc. will post 9.52 earnings per share for the current year.
Darden Restaurants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, February 3rd. Shareholders of record on Friday, January 10th will be given a dividend of $1.40 per share. This represents a $5.60 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.87%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, January 10th. Darden Restaurants’s payout ratio is 64.15%.
Darden Restaurants Company Profile
Darden Restaurants,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, owns and operates full-service restaurants in the United States and Canada. It operates under Olive Garden, LongHorn Steakhouse, Cheddar’s Scratch Kitchen, Yard House, The Capital Grille, Seasons 52, Bahama Breeze, Eddie V’s Prime Seafood, and Capital Burger brand names.
